We are looking for an ambitious and driven Insights Analyst to join our Data & Insights team. The successful candidate will play a pivotal role in delivering data-led insights to both our UK and US clients, helping them make informed decisions that enhance their marketing and audience strategies.
As an Insights Analyst, you will be responsible for extracting, analysing, and presenting valuable insights to both our internal teams and external clients. Your work will directly influence marketing strategy, creative direction, and campaign optimisation.
A key aspect of this role will be delivering client-facing insights and ensuring our clients understand the impact of their digital marketing and audience engagement strategies. You will take ownership of developing insights, research and strategy recommendations, helping refine media strategy through data-driven analysis. You’ll be contributing to audience segmentation and analysis, pricing analysis, data cleaning and enrichment, data product development and more.
This is a dynamic and collaborative role with opportunities to work on high-profile marketing intelligence projects, shaping the way data is used to drive decision-making across digital and offline channels.

SINE is a strategic consultancy and digital agency on a mission to grow the global live experience economy.
Operating from offices in London and New York, we specialise in live and ticketed experiences across theatre, culture, attractions and sport. We combine deep sector knowledge with technology, data, ticketing and media to fuel growth for the world’s leading brands.
We weren’t born in a boardroom, we were built backstage. We exist to dismantle outdated systems and strategies in tech, data and media – changing the trajectory of the industry and driving it forward for future generations of ticket buyers.
Our integrated services – including Media Mix Modelling, AI Creative Insights, MarTech automation and real-time dashboards – give brands clarity, control and a sharper commercial edge. We cut waste, optimise media and drive measurable results.
